About This Trial
The goal of this observational study is to learn about the analgesic efficacy and postoperative recovery of two locoregional anesthesia combinations in patients \> 18 years (ASA I-III), scheduled for unilateral TKA under spinal anesthesia with expected hospitalization \> 24 hours:
* ACB + sacral ESP block
* ACB + iPACK block

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ria:
* Adults \>18 years
* ASA I-III
* scheduled for unilateral TKA with expected hospitalization \> 24 hours
Exclusion Criteria:
* Refusal of consent
* Local anesthetics allergies
* contraindications to spinal or regional anesthesia
* coagulation disorders
